Feng Shui in Your Garden: Expert Cannon Starts New Podcast Series
Apr 13, 2010 – April and Earth Day bring thoughts of Mother Earth to our minds. What better way to get in touch with the earth than through your own garden? In this 4 part series ‘Feng Shui in Your Garden’ on Feng Shui 4 Empowered Living: Health, Harmony & Success with Feng Shui & Bau-Biologie® podcast show, found at www.energyofthespirit.com , host Carol Cannon and her guests explore how listeners can create their own healthy and harmonious gardens. Cannon has studied many schools of thought in Feng Shui including studies of Chinese gardens. This month Cannon incorporates what she has learned as well as interviews experts in the field of gardening.

Starting off the series, Cannon provides listeners with details on how they can take a different look at their own gardens. Feng Shui gardening considers the garden itself as a separate space. Cannon discusses elements such as color, size, texture, shapes and their individual contribution. Listeners are encouraged to post their questions at www.EnergyOfTheSpirit.groupsite.com .
An in-depth interview with Horticulturist, Casey Rosemeyer, inspires listeners to create gardens reminiscent of Bali, Zen, Hawaii or Key West. She talks about how you can implement simple design principals to create a haven for relaxation. Garden design requires careful thought and horticultural knowledge. Rosemeyer earned her B.S. in Horticulture from the University of Florida and has experience in the areas of landscape design, growing, brokering, and now a retail sales garden.
